1 Life is a scamming, thieving company. I found out per my bank statements that I am paying for a policy with 1 Life, that I never took out or initiated in any way. The money has been deducted from my bank account, monthly for November 2023 and December 2023. I will never in my lifetime take out a policy with this company, as I have heard only bad reviews. A family member of mine, works for a very large reputable insurance/assurance company, and if I want or need these services I would go through her. When I phoned to query this, I found out that although the money is being deducted from my bank account, the policy is in someone else's name, therefore I am paying for a policy for someone I don't know and have never heard of. I asked who was the person who took it upon themselves to initiate this and was given a name. I then asked for the 1 Life employee who I began dealing with in mid December last year, namely a Mr. Victor Mokoena, to put this all in writing for me so that I could take the matter further. I have since not received the information I require, as I feel the need to make this person known. This employee should not be allowed to continue to do this to unsuspecting people in the future, and must be dealt with by head office. I refuse to carry on trying to deal with 1 Life employees who are ill equipped to handle this timeously, and who listen with the intent to reply and not to understand. They argue with you, talk over you and don't allow you to continue with your complaint, without them butting in so you can't get a word in edgeways. The policy has been stopped, as I am led to believe, but am still waiting for this confirmation in writing, from mid December. I was told that I would only receive the reimbursement of the money deducted from my bank account in 6 to 8 weeks. This I find is totally unacceptable and told them so. Why must I wait so long for my money to be refunded for a policy that I did not take out or authorize in any way. I did not authorize deductions to be made from my bank account, let alone give anyone information of my bank details. This goes against what the POPI Act stands for. I have left several messages and sent several emails to Mr Mokoena to phone me back and to escalate this to the next level. My messages have been ignored as well as my emails. All I get is, what I imagine is a computer generated response, that reads that the person you are trying to reach is not in the office. How is one supposed to get a conclusion and a reimbursement if no one from this company follows up on anything. I am copying this message along with an email to FAIS which are the offices for the Ombud for financial service providers. Hopefully now, 1 Life, might decide to respond to me and reimburse me my money that was illegally deducted from my bank account and face whatever consequences thier unlawful actions may bring.
